FINANCIERE MERIGUET : revenue, balance sheet and financial ratios

FINANCIERE MERIGUET is a French company founded 12 years ago, specialized in the sector Activités des sociétés holding. Based in PARIS (75003), this company of category ETI shows in 2024 a revenue of 225 k€. Revenue and income statement

In 2024, FINANCIERE MERIGUET achieves revenue of 225 k€. Revenue is declining over the period 2016-2024 (CAGR: -8.1%). Significant drop of -14% vs 2023. After deducting consumption (0 €), gross margin stands at 225 k€, i.e. a rate of 100%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ches -3 k€, representing -1.3% of revenue. Negative EBITDA means operations do not cover current expenses: concerning situation.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 15.2 M€, i.e. 6754.9%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 27%. This very low level reflects a solid financial structure, offering significant room for future investments or acquisitions.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 76%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 2.8 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This short period demonstrates excellent debt sustainability. Cash flow represents 6857.6%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 712 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 49 days. The gap of 663 days means the company finances its customers for over a month before being paid relative to supplier payments. This weighs on cash flow. Inventory turnover is 34 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. Overall, WCR represents 63451 days of revenue, i.e. 39.6 M€ to permanently finance. Over 2016-2024, WCR increased by +260%, requiring additional financing.
